kernel perceptron tensorflow

def kernel_perceptron(): | |
import numpy as np | |
import tensorflow as tf | |
c1 = np.random.randn(50, 75) + 1 | |
c2 = np.random.randn(50, 75) - 1 | |
X = np.vstack([c1, c2]) | |
Y = np.concatenate([np.ones((50, 1)), 1 - np.zeros((50, 1))]) | |
alpha = tf.Variable(tf.random_normal((100, 1)), | |
name='w', dtype=tf.float32) | |
input =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[None, 75]) | |
target =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[None, 1]) | |
def kernel(x): | |
return tf.exp(-0.1 * tf.matmul(x, tf.transpose(x))) | |
yh = tf.reduce_sum(tf.matmul(tf.transpose(alpha * target), kernel(input)), axis=0) | |
loss = 1.0 / 100.0 * tf.reduce_sum(tf.maximum(0.0, yh)) | |
optimizer = tf.train.AdamOptimizer(learning_rate=2e-5).minimize(loss) | |
with tf.Session() as sess: | |
sess.run(tf.global_variables_initializer()) | |
ls = 1.0 | |
i = 0 | |
while ls > 0.05: | |
_, ls = sess.run([optimizer, loss], feed_dict={input: X, target: Y}) | |
if i % 1000 == 0: | |
print("Loss: {}".format(ls)) | |
i += 1 | |
print("Final loss: {}".format(ls)) |
